No: As a parent, one of the basic ideas is you must do what you need to do to get by.It is hard work and only you can judge when it is okay to change. Breast milk does have great benefits, but some data show a decline in its superiority after 8 months when most infants are diluting the feed with solids. Please don't ride the guilt train on this issue.There are many more that need your input.
